Officer Involved Shooting

On October 14, 2017, at approximately 02:08 a.m., Torrance Police officers attempted a traffic stop on a reckless driver in a green Ford ranger suspected of DUI in the area of Pacific Coast Highway and Hawthorne Boulevard.  The driver failed to yield and a pursuit ensued.  Officers utilized a Precision Intervention Technique (PIT) maneuver.  After a second attempt, an officer involved shooting occurred near the 2900 block of Sepulveda Boulevard.

 

Officers immediately performed life-saving measures on the driver and he was transported to a local hospital.  The driver was pronounced deceased a short time later.  The driver has not been positively identified by investigators.

 

This incident is being investigated under the command and direction of Acting Captain Jeremiah Hart of the Special Operations Bureau with the assistance of the Los Angeles County District Attorney’s Office who is reviewing this incident as is routine for all officer involved shootings.
